Wi-Fi
Connection
Before Wi-Fi setup, make sure RoboVac and your Wi-Fi network meet the following
requirements.
Wi-Fi
Setup
Requirements
RoboVac:
- RoboVac
is
fully charged and the main power switch at the side of RoboVac
is
turned
on
.
- Wi-Fi status light slowly flashes blue.
Wi-Fi Network:
- Use the correct password for your network.
- Do not use a VPN (Virtual Private Network) or Proxy Server.
- Your Wi-Fi router supports 802.11b/g/n and IPv4 protocol.
-
You
are
using a 2.4GHz router or a dual-band router that
is
configured
to
support a
2.4GHz frequency band. RoboVac does not support 5GHz frequency band.
- If RoboVac cannot connect
to
the Wi-Fi network and you
are
using a 2.4/SGHz
mixed network, switch to a 2.4GHz network for Wi-Fi setup.
You
can switch back
once your setup
is
complete.
-
When
connecting
to
a hidden network, make sure you enter the correct network
name,
SSID
(case sensitive), and connecting
to
a 2.4GHz wireless network.
-
When
using a network extender/repeater, make sure the network name (SSID)
and password
are
the same
as
your primary network.
- The firewall and port settings of your Wi-Fi router allow RoboVac
to
connect
with
the Eufy servers.
Network Security Requirement
- WPA and WPA2 using
TKIP,
PSK,
AES/CCMP encryption.
Wi-Fi Channels
- The
FCC
requires
that
all
wireless devices
in
the United States operate
on
the
1-11
wireless spectrum channels.
- Some countries outside North America
can
use
spectrum channels higher than
channel
11.
Refer
to
your local regulatory agency to determine which channels
are
accessible.
- A future software release will support access
to
channels above
11
for users
outside North America. Until then,
use
channels
1-11.
